										<content:encoded><![CDATA[<p>In a groundbreaking study published in 2025, researchers have delved deep into the research capacity and culture within the allied health workforce in Northern New South Wales Local Health District. This cross-sectional observational study promises to shed light on an area that is often overlooked but is crucial for understanding and improving health services in this region. The team&#8217;s meticulous evaluation sets the stage for future advancements in health service delivery and paves the way for new inquiries into optimizing healthcare practices.</p>
<p>Allied health professionals play a vital role within the healthcare system, encompassing an impressive array of specialties from physiotherapy to nutrition and social work. These practitioners are instrumental in ensuring comprehensive patient care, yet often operate in the shadows of more prominent medical fields. The research conducted by Mueller, Stephens, and Williams highlights the significance of fostering a robust research culture among allied health professionals as a precursor to elevating the quality of care provided.</p>
<p>The study utilized a systematic approach, employing both qualitative and quantitative research methodologies to gauge the underlying factors affecting research engagement among allied health professionals in the region. Through surveys and focus group discussions, an impressive array of insights emerged. This multifaceted approach allowed the research team to capture nuanced perspectives that may have otherwise gone unacknowledged. The comprehensive nature of the study exemplifies the commitment of its authors to create a thorough understanding of the challenges and opportunities present within the workforce.</p>
<p>One of the pivotal findings of the study is the stark variation in research capability among different sectors of the allied health workforce. While some professionals demonstrate a high level of engagement and interest in research activities, others exhibit pronounced barriers that inhibit their participation. Factors such as time constraints, lack of funding, and insufficient institutional support were frequently cited as major hurdles. This disparity suggests that targeted interventions are necessary to foster an equitable research culture across the workforce.</p>
<p>Moreover, the study revealed that the prevailing organizational culture within the health districts significantly influences the research capacity of allied health professionals. Institutions that actively promote research initiatives, provide adequate resources, and recognize the contributions of allied health personnel tend to have a more vibrant research community. This dynamic underscores the importance of leadership in healthcare settings to cultivate environments that encourage research engagement.</p>
<p>In addition to the qualitative insights, the quantitative data analysis revealed disconcerting trends regarding the overall levels of professional development opportunities available to allied health staff. Alarmingly, only a fraction of professionals reported having access to workshops, training sessions, or mentorship programs specifically centered on research. This deficiency poses a significant barrier to skill development and knowledge enhancement crucial for fostering a robust research culture.</p>

										<content:encoded><![CDATA[<p>In the evolving landscape of healthcare, the emphasis on quality management is paramount, particularly within tertiary hospitals. These institutions serve as critical care hubs, and their ability to efficiently manage diseases significantly impacts patient outcomes and resource utilization. A recent study undertaken by Lan, Guo, and Chen offers illuminating insights into the correlation between single disease quality management and various efficiency indicators at a leading tertiary hospital in China. This research not only sheds light on the internal workings of healthcare systems but also suggests pathways to enhance the efficacy of medical care.</p>
<p>Quality management in healthcare is a multifaceted endeavor. The study investigates specific disease management protocols and their respective influence on operational efficiency. By focusing on single disease management, the researchers were able to isolate variables that play pivotal roles in enhancing care delivery. They examined indicators such as patient throughput, resource allocation, and clinical outcomes, establishing a framework to analyze the strengths and weaknesses of current practices.</p>
<p>Understanding the dynamics of disease management begins with recognizing the impact of structured protocols. A well-defined management approach for a disease enhances coordination among caregivers, from doctors to nurses, ultimately leading to better patient care. The iterative process of refining these protocols based on data-driven insights is where the intersection of quality and efficiency becomes most apparent. The research highlights that hospitals adept at the quality management of particular diseases see measurable improvements in efficiency, which in turn reflects in patient satisfaction and recovery times.</p>
<p>The researchers utilized a comprehensive dataset from the tertiary hospital understudy, comprising metrics related to admissions, treatment times, and recovery outcomes. By engaging in correlation analysis, they effectively connected the dots between management practices and efficiency indicators. This statistical groundwork lays the foundation for hospitals looking to adopt similar methodologies, providing a benchmark against which they could measure their own operational performance.</p>

										<content:encoded><![CDATA[<p>In recent years, the challenges faced by healthcare systems in rural and remote areas have gained increasing attention. A recent study led by Minooee, Wright, and Woolley, titled &#8220;Choosing regional, rural, and remote practice: what attracts or deters early-career doctors?&#8221;, sheds light on the complex landscape of early-career physicians&#8217; motivations related to their professional choices. The findings, published in BMC Health Services Research, offer valuable insights into the factors influencing medical graduates when considering careers in less populated regions.</p>
<p>Historically, the allure of urban centers has overshadowed rural medical practice. Early-career doctors often find themselves drawn to metropolitan areas, where facilities are more advanced, and opportunities for professional development are abundant. However, this trend raises critical questions about the healthcare access and quality for communities situated in regional, rural, and remote areas. The study identifies both attractive and deterrent factors that future healthcare professionals weigh when contemplating their practice locations.</p>
<p>Attractiveness to rural practice stems from a variety of factors that can appeal to the idealistic aspirations of young doctors. Among these is the opportunity to make genuine impacts on local communities. Rural settings often provide a close-knit environment where physicians can become integral to the health and well-being of their patients. The research highlights how the prospect of forming long-lasting relationships with patients serves as a motivating factor for many medical graduates.</p>
<p>Additionally, the financial aspects of rural practice can be enticing, especially in light of the crippling student debt that plagues many new doctors. Programs aimed at incentivizing rural practice, like loan forgiveness and financial bonuses, are increasingly popular among emerging healthcare professionals. The study suggests that organizations should continue enhancing these financial incentives to attract a more significant number of early-career doctors to underserved areas.</p>
<p>Conversely, the study also identifies deterrents that can overshadow the potential benefits of rural practice. Isolation is often cited as a significant concern for young doctors who may be unsure about living away from urban amenities. The professional support networks that are typically accessible in metropolitan areas can be notably sparse in rural settings, which raises concerns about career growth and mentorship. The researchers emphasize that addressing these feelings of isolation is crucial for developing sustainable solutions to recruit and retain healthcare professionals in rural regions.</p>
<p>Moreover, the study highlights the challenges associated with professional development in less populated areas. Early-career doctors may worry about limited opportunities for specialization, reducing their competitiveness and opportunities within the medical community. The authors point out that enhancing access to training programs and professional development resources in rural regions is vital to counteracting such deterrents. Only through strengthening these aspects can rural practice truly thrive.</p>
<p>Another critical aspect that influences physicians&#8217; decisions involves the lifestyle associated with rural living. While many appreciate the slower pace and natural beauty of rural areas, concerns regarding access to amenities and recreational activities can arise. Young physicians may grapple with the idea of sacrificing urban comforts for the peace of the countryside. The research suggests that initiatives aimed at improving quality of life in rural areas may significantly influence young doctors&#8217; decisions in favor of these communities.</p>
<p>An integral part of the study also revolves around identifying existing misconceptions that early-career doctors may have regarding rural practice. Many medical graduates harbor negative stereotypes about working in rural healthcare, which can deter them from even considering this vital career path. Addressing these misconceptions through comprehensive exposure to the realities of rural medicine during medical training could shift perceptions and encourage more doctors to embark on rural careers.</p>
<p>Networking opportunities also play a crucial role in doctors&#8217; decisions. Collaborative initiatives, such as mentorship programs that connect young physicians with experienced practitioners in rural settings, can bridge the gap created by existing isolation. Implementing such measures can foster a sense of belonging and reduce the fear of stepping into unknown territory, thereby increasing the likelihood of physicians choosing rural paths.</p>
